Congresswoman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ez raised eyebrows among fellow Democrats this week; suggesting those at the “tippy top” of the American economy should be taxed as high as 70% to support her massive government programs.
Cortez was speaking with ’60 Minutes’ during an interview set to broadcast this Sunday when she was asked to weigh-in on the projected costs associated with her ‘Green New Deal’ and Medicare for All.

“Once you get to the tippie tops, on your $10 millionth, sometimes you see tax rates as high as 60% or 70%. That doesn’t mean all $10 million are taxed at an extremely high rate. But it means that as you climb up this ladder, you should be contributing more,” said Cortez.
“If that’s what radical means, call me a radical,” she added.

Left-leaning online magazine Vox called for a Constitutional change this week that would allow “immigrants, young people, and everyone else” to run for the Presidency of the United States of America.
The article, titled “It’s ridiculous that it’s unconstitutional for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ez to run for president,” claims “young is better than old” and argues that Cortez would make a better candidate than aging Bernie Sanders and Joe Biden.
“You might worry that a new youthful president is underexperienced (but then again, which president hasn’t been a little underexperienced), but lack of experience is guaranteed to improve with time. Things are as bad as they’ll ever be during the campaign, so voters can judge for themselves without worrying about lurking problems,” writes Vox.
“Besides which, 29 (Ocasio-Cortez’s age) just honestly isn’t that young. People younger than that are routinely trusted with life-and-death situations in a huge array of contexts, ranging from parenting to military service,” adds the author.
